Financial markets, whether you're talking about equities or commodities, are an ordered system of exchange, where participants are driven by individual responses to information. Within this arena, price, and the patterns emerging from a series of prices, give us instruction—they are our guide.

Nobody understands this better than Elaine Knuth—Principal Partner of Davenport Advisors, LLC—and now, with Trading Between the Lines, she shares her extensive insights on the integral role price and pattern play in successfully analyzing, and trading, today's markets.

Unlike other books in this field, which focus on a seriesof single patterns in isolation, this reliable guide details a series of more complex patterns—often several patterns combined over multiple time frames—and skillfully examines these sets of patterns called "constellations" in relation to one another. Along the way, it will help you discover how conceptualizing price behavior can allow you to recognize price pattern structures with predictive character and build effective trading tactics.

Engaging and informative, Trading Between the Lines puts this discipline in perspective as it:Examines specific reversal pattern constellations to the upside as well as the downside Covers continuation patterns and strategies—the Valley of Kings and the Place of Truth—that will allow a low-risk entry strategy for an existing and well-established trendExplores patterns—the Quiet Before the Storm and Lightning Bolt—that signal unexpected movesBrings together many of the pattern constellations and concepts into a universal pattern set called Adam and EveAddresses the issues of risk and trade managementas they pertain to trading pattern recognition methods

When making a trade, you're speculating on a future change in condition. With the pattern recognition and visualization methods found in Trading Between the Lines, you'll learn how to create strategies that can fit your risk appetite and exploit changes, or future price events, in many markets.
